Minnesota Housing is seeking Professional/Technical Services to augment staff for the quality assurance needs required by its business units, including single family, multifamily, and communications. Minnesota Housing has developed complex systems that are unique to its finance business and help it maintain its status as the number one producing housing finance agency in the nation. These applications must include functionality to interact with affordable housing programs, rent and income restrictions, property risk management and related matters pertaining to state and federal mortgage loan programs.

  • Seeking a Quality Assurance Analyst to work with PM, BA, and developers to test applications and verify that features and functionality meet the business requirements
  • Quality testing solutions will be provided that meet the application needs of Minnesota Housing Finance Agency
  • Stakeholders for the development of projects include the Leadership and Management of BTS
  • QA's role is to provide quality testing expertise for ensuring correct and accurate business applications
  • All applications tested are to benefit the MHFA strategic plan
  • Release Manager is responsible for the cross-technology domain release management, process design, optimization and policy.
  • Release Manager oversees the process by which the production environment is updated, upgraded, and maintained.

Project Deliverables

  • Test plans including objectives, scope, approach, assumptions, dependencies, risks and schedule for the appropriate test phase or phases
  • Test cases related to each business requirement by application
  • Defect tracking and documentation. Documentation should include the description, severity, and impacted area.
  • Status reports for pass/fail execution of the test plans
  • Delivery of documented Release Plans for each migration thru the environments
